You’ve heard of Uber and Lyft, the two most popular ridesharing services, but there’s a new microtransit service in town, brought to you by CATA. It’s called CATA Rydz, and it’s already changing the way CATA connects you to your preferred destination via public transit.
Using CATA Rydz is affordable and uber convenient. Fares are the same as a CATA bus ride, and you can request a lift through the CATA Rydz app or its integration with Transit app — just like those other ridesharing services. Catch a flight, get to work or experience more — from downtown Lansing to the tri-county region — all from the convenience of an app.
CATA Rydz currently operates in three geographic zones: downtown Lansing, Delta Township, and a connector service between the MSU campus and Capital Region International Airport. Riders can catch CATA Rydz to a CATA fixed-route stop or any other destination within the zone.
Plans to expand these zones and introduce late-night service are expected to launch this fall. Visit the microtransit webpage for details.
